基于策略的云资源自动优化技术实现
随着云计算的广泛应用,企业对云资源的管理需求日益增长。云资源成本优化已成为企业降低运营成本、提高资源利用率的重要手段。本文将深入探讨基于策略的云资源自动优化技术的实现方式,帮助企业更好地管理和优化云资源。
基于策略的云资源优化技术的核心在于策略的定义与管理。策略是指导云资源优化行为的规则集合,通常包括资源分配、使用限制、自动调整等操作。企业可以根据自身的业务需求和资源使用情况,制定相应的优化策略。
策略分类:
策略执行:
策略的执行需要依赖自动化工具和平台。通过设置阈值和触发条件,系统可以根据实时监控的数据自动执行预定义的优化操作。
动态资源调整是基于策略的云资源优化技术的重要组成部分。通过实时监控资源使用情况,系统可以根据策略自动调整资源的配置和规模。
负载均衡:
通过负载均衡技术,将请求均匀分配到多个计算节点上,避免单点过载。这不仅可以提高系统的稳定性,还可以降低单节点的资源消耗。
弹性伸缩:
根据业务负载的变化,自动调整计算资源的规模。例如,在业务高峰期增加计算节点,在低谷期减少节点数量。这种弹性调整可以显著降低资源浪费和成本。
资源预留:
预留关键业务所需的资源,确保在高峰期能够快速响应。同时,对于非关键业务,可以采用按需付费的模式,降低不必要的成本支出。
为了确保优化策略的有效性,需要建立完善的监控与反馈机制。通过实时监控资源使用情况和业务性能指标,系统可以及时发现和解决问题。
指标监控:
监控的关键指标包括CPU使用率、内存使用率、磁盘I/O、网络流量等。这些指标可以帮助企业了解资源的使用状况,为优化策略的制定提供数据支持。
异常检测:
通过分析监控数据,系统可以自动检测资源使用中的异常情况,例如资源过载或资源闲置。异常检测可以帮助企业快速定位问题,避免资源浪费。
优化建议:
系统可以根据监控数据和优化策略,生成优化建议。例如,建议调整计算节点的数量,优化数据库配置等。
为了更好地理解基于策略的云资源优化技术的实际应用,我们可以通过一个案例来进行分析。
假设某企业运行一个在线电商平台,业务高峰期为每天的18:00-22:00。为了优化资源使用,企业可以制定以下策略:
弹性伸缩策略:
在18:00前增加计算节点数量,高峰期结束后自动减少节点数量。
负载均衡策略:
将用户请求均匀分配到多个计算节点上,确保每个节点的负载均衡。
资源预留策略:
预留关键业务所需的资源,例如支付系统和订单系统,确保高峰期的稳定性。
通过以上策略的实施,企业可以显著降低云资源的使用成本,同时提高系统的稳定性和响应速度。
如果您对基于策略的云资源自动优化技术感兴趣,可以申请试用相关产品,了解更多详细信息。点击此处申请试用:申请试用
通过本文的介绍,我们希望您能够更好地理解基于策略的云资源优化技术,并将其应用到实际的业务中,从而实现云资源成本的最优管理。